Having the image of being too expensive to buy, too complex to install, too costly to maintain, solar thermal often loses the race against other offerings in today’s heating sector. How this trend can be reversed is one of the key questions of the SHC’s Task 54 “Price reduction of solar thermal systems”. This webinar will give information on the solar thermal value chain and highlight parts with the highest cost reduction potential. Task 54 experts explain economic and technological mechanisms that could change the price structure of current solar thermal systems decisively through five practical examples.

Agenda

1. Solar thermal value chain and cost reduction potential (S. Fischer, ITW)
2. LCOH calculation method (Y. Louvet, Uni Kassel)
3. Practical examples
       3.1. Reduction of production costs - Potential of polymeric materials (M. Meir, Aventa)
       3.2  Reduction of production costs - Potential of process cost optimization (A. Oliva, ISE)
       3.3  Cost reduction by standardization (S. Fischer, ITW)
       3.4  Cost reduction by temperature limitation (B. Schiebler, ISFH)
       3.5  Cost competitiveness of multi-family-house systems (F. Veynandt, AEE INTEC)
4. Wrap-up (M. Köhl, ISE)
5. Q&A (Moderator: S.Saile, ISE)
